Wondering which way you like the best. The NHRA way of points to determine the champion or the IHRA way of a runoff race to crown the champ.
In our series, Buckeye Stock SuperStock Series, we used the runoff method and it has worked well. We used the winner and runner up from every race to qualify participants. We also kept track of points. We wanted 16 racers to battle for the championship and finished filling the field based on points. NHRA does use the runoff style to determine the Bracket Series world champions from divisional level to the world champion runoff. Jeff Ross |

Jeff, my preference is the NHRA-style format because it rewards those who make a committment to a season long chase involving all the challenges that come along with it. A single race shootout is fair in that it crowns the deserving "driver of the day", but ignores the peripheral stuff that I mentioned.
